Compass will be enabled if check box Enable compass is ticked. If you would like to
perform in-flight calibration, check Enable in-flight calibration. It is not recommended to
do in-flight calibration in very turbulent conditions.
Press ALIGN button to align compass with AHRS, which is built-in V9/V8/V80 vario. When
installing compass, please make sure to align it as much as possible with V9/V8/V80
variometer. Deviation of few degrees is tolerated. When aligning compass with AHRS it is
important that cabin is closed and glider is not moving. Message will be displayed on screen,
when aligned.
Press CALIB button to start calibration of compass on the ground. Calibration process I very
straightforward. Make sure glider fuselage is levelled (use tail dolly), wings are levelled and
canopy is closed with pilot inside. Switch on all the avionics, which is normally switched on
while flying. Confirm calibration of compass to start calibration process. Assistant on the
wing should slowly rotate glider with wings levelled.
